What Are Freestyle Type Beats?

To be conscious of the significance of freestyle trap beats, it's necessary to initially break down what a freestyle beat really is. In straightforward terms, a freestyle beat is an instrumental track that is developed for artists to rap or sing over without the need for pre-written lyrics or melodies. It's implied to influence off-the-cuff performances, encouraging rappers to deliver spontaneous and typically a lot more raw, moving verses.

A freestyle type beat varies a little from a routine instrumental because it's structured in a manner that offers artists area to breathe. These beats often have fewer melodic components, leaving room for elaborate flows and effective wordplay. They're likewise generally much more repeated than conventional tune instrumentals, ensuring that the rap artist or singer can easily locate their groove and ride the beat without obtaining shed in intricate arrangements.

Freestyle Trap Beats A Subgenre Within Freestyle

Currently, within the branch of freestyle beats, there is a certain part referred to as freestyle trap beat. Trap music, originating from the southern USA, is defined by large use of 808 bass drums, quick hi-hat patterns, and dark, irritable melodies. It's a sound that has actually expanded in popularity throughout the years, becoming one of one of the most significant categories in modern-day rap.

Freestyle trap beats take these signature components and fuse them with the freedom and versatility of freestyle beats, leading to a valuable sequence. These beats are excellent for artists looking to bring power and aggression to their knowledgeables while still keeping the freedom to discover various circulations and designs.

DaBaby Type Beat: A Modern Freestyle Star

Amongst the many variants of freestyle catch beats, the DaBaby type beat has actually turned into one of the most popular. DaBaby type beats are influenced by the signature noise of the North Carolina rapper DaBaby, understood for his rapid-fire shipment, appealing hooks, and hard-hitting production. These beats normally include quick paces, punchy 808s, and minimalistic yet hostile melodies, making them best for high-energy freestyle performances.

Why DaBaby Type Beats Work So Well for Freestyles

1. Rapid Paces: The quick rate of a DaBaby type beat urges rap artists to provide rapid-fire flows, forcing them to assume on their feet and press their lyrical limits.
2. Basic Yet Appealing Melodies: Unlike some trap beats that can be extremely intricate, DaBaby type beats are usually constructed around basic, repeated melodies that leave area for the rapper's vocals to shine.
3. Potent Drums: The aggressive percussion in these beats includes an component of necessity, driving the artist to match the beat's strength with their verses.

What Is a Free Type Beat?

A free type beat is an instrumental that music producers use totally free usage, typically for non-commercial purposes. While the beats can be utilized for demonstrations, freestyles, and social media sites content, artists normally require to buy a permit if they wish to release the tune readily (i.e., on streaming systems or offer for sale).

This model has actually been a game-changer, permitting young musicians to trying out their sound, exercise their freestyling, and construct an online presence without having to bother with production prices.

How to Pick the Perfect Freestyle Trap Beat.

With so many approaches available, deciding on the appropriate freestyle trap beat can really feel complex. Here are some essential aspects to take into consideration when looking for the perfect beat:.

1. The Speed

The speed of a beat will figure out the total feeling of your freestyle. Freestyle type beats with rapid tempos are optimal for high-energy performances, while slower tempos offer you more area to check out different flows and lyrical themes. Consider your design and exactly how comfortable you are freestyling at different speeds prior to picking a beat.

2. Intricacy.

Some beats are a lot more detailed than others, including a large range of sounds, melodies, and transitions. While complex beats can include exhilaration to a track, they may also make it harder to freestyle over. Simpler freestyle beats are usually simpler to deal with, as they offer a empty canvas for click here your verses.

3. Mood and Vibe.

The spirit of the beat should really match the message or energy you want to share. Freestyle trap beats frequently have dark, moody atmospheres, but there are likewise more uplifting or ariose options offered. Listen to a range of beats and choose one that resonates with your imaginative vision.

4. Familiarity with the Sound.

Particular types of beats, like the DaBaby type beat, are created to cater to certain circulations and rap styles. If you fit rapping over quickly, hard-hitting instrumentals, this may be the most effective option for you. Nevertheless, if you favor a more laid-back approach, search for a cost-free type beat or freestyle beat with a slower, much more kicked back vibe.
